Joomla 1.5 Ошибка xml в собственном компоненте

Тема в разделе "Программирование", создана пользователем john-yar, 24.11.2009.

  1. Offline

    john-yar Недавно здесь

    Регистрация:
    15.11.2009
    Сообщения:
    3
    Симпатии:
    0
    Пол:
    Мужской
    Подскажите пожалуйста! Хочу написать небольшой компонент, чтобы он изменял некоторое поле в таблице( ну допустим юзер кликает ссылку а поле CLICK в таблице TABLE_CLICK увеличивается на 1)

    создал папку com_click:
    в ней click.xml
    click.php
    admin.click.php
    admin.click.php.html

    click.php:

    Код (PHP):
    1. <?php
    2. //don't allow other scripts to grab and execute our file
    3. defined('_JEXEC') or die('Direct Access to this location is not allowed.');
    4.  
    5. global $my;
    6. $database = &JFactory::getDBO();
    7. $database->setQuery("UPDATE #__CLICK_TABLE SET CLICK='555' WHERE id='{$my->id}'");  //для примера
    8. $database->query();
    9.  
    10. ?>


    click.xml:

    Код (CODE):
    1. <?xml version="1.0" encoding="windows-1251"?>
    2. <install type="component">
    3.   <name>click</name>
    4.   <author>I</author>
    5.   <authorUrl>google.com</authorUrl>
    6.   <version>1.5</version>
    7.   <description>клики</description>
    8.   <files>
    9.     <filename>click.php</filename>
    10.   </files>
    11.  
    12. <administration>
    13.     <menu>пример</menu>
    14.     <submenu>
    15.       <menu task="">Действие по умолчанию</menu>
    16.     </submenu>
    17.     <files>
    18.       <filename>admin.click.html.php</filename>
    19.       <filename>admin.click.php</filename>
    20. </administration>
    21.  
    22. </install>


    JOOMLA 1.5.14 стоит , при установке пишет Ошибка! Не найден XML-файл установки Joomla! Подскажите!Таблица и поле существуют!:'(
     
    Последнее редактирование модератором: 26.11.2009
  2.  
  3. omfgpanda
    Offline

    omfgpanda специалист

    Регистрация:
    22.01.2008
    Сообщения:
    673
    Симпатии:
    53
    Пол:
    Мужской
    Re: небольшой компонент

    это означает что не правильный хмл-файл
     
  4. Offline

    john-yar Недавно здесь

    Регистрация:
    15.11.2009
    Сообщения:
    3
    Симпатии:
    0
    Пол:
    Мужской
    Re: небольшой компонент

    А что именно неправильно то?!B)
     
  5. sectus
    Offline

    sectus специалист

    Регистрация:
    19.04.2006
    Сообщения:
    1 210
    Симпатии:
    46
    Пол:
    Мужской
    Можно скачать какой-нибудь компонент для Joomla 1.5 и посмотреть как выглядит такой xml файл.
     

Поделиться этой страницей

Загрузка...